For the Management Associate position, they call it CMA, need a Master's degree in a financial related discipline, good TOEIC scores (min 750), preferably passed lots of financial tests, i.e., achieved many certificates.
Be ready to introduce yourself and answer questions in English, especially with the current focus on foreign, i.e., SE Asian markets.
Impressions DO matter, so dress professionally and be confident. Let the interviewers know you're aggressive but also coachable. As there may be a big pool of applicants and given the time constraint, group interviews are most likely so it wouldn't hurt to stand out a bit, but given the traditional culture at the bank, you don't want to go over the top, either.
